Located in Astoria, NY, the Phoenix Houses of Long Island City provides a wide range of addiction treatment services tailored for both adults and young adults who are navigating the complexities of substance use and co-occurring mental health issues. This facility is well-equipped to offer hospital inpatient detoxification and various treatment programs, emphasizing proven methods such as 12-step facilitation, anger management, and brief intervention strategies. Recognizing that each person’s journey to recovery is unique, the center features specialized programs designed for both adult men and women, addressing a variety of specific needs. | Type of Care | Detoxification, Substance use treatment, Treatment for co-occurring substance use plus either serious mental health illness in adults/serious emotional disturbance in children |
| Service Settings | Hospital inpatient detoxification, Hospital inpatient treatment, Hospital inpatient/24-hour hospital inpatient, Intensive outpatient treatment, Long-term residential, Outpatient, Outpatient day treatment or partial hospitalization, Outpatient detoxification, Regular outpatient treatment, Residential detoxification, Residential/24-hour residential, Short-term residential |
| Medications Offered | Buprenorphine used in Treatment, Naltrexone used in Treatment |
